Output 38931f3f9fec811d54c0c1d2fb30f4fe45e826113d0543a7c94423ece660989b:57

value
1635270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e24dc538c3832b2b6d532a4a6d81c3de79e3259b OP_EQUAL
address
3NKboUkrfQYuaHG86HC8m2S1bxTAeMKbJ2
transaction
38931f3f9fec811d54c0c1d2fb30f4fe45e826113d0543a7c94423ece660989b
spent
true